"If the council puts up surveillance cameras, the footage becomes discoverable by anyone who has a court case or proceeding in which the footage may be relevant. There will also be Freedom of Information Act (FOIA) requests by citizens who have a right to see the footage simply because it exists. Other cities which have implemented surveillance have had issues dealing with the increased volume of requests. What does the council anticipate will be the increased costs of responding to discovery and FOIA requests, and how does the council propose to pay for it?"
